Notepad2 features and specs

  • Lightweight
    Notepad2 is a small and lightweight text editor that doesn't consume a lot of system resources, making it ideal for quick edits and running on older hardware.
  • Syntax Highlighting
    It supports syntax highlighting for a variety of programming languages, which is useful for developers to easily read and navigate their code.
  • Portability
    Notepad2 can be run as a portable application, which means you can carry it on a USB stick and use it on any Windows machine without installing it.
  • Open Source
    The software is open source, allowing users to view and modify the source code to suit their own needs or to contribute to the development.
  • Extremely Fast
    Due to its minimalistic design, Notepad2 opens quickly and performs editing tasks rapidly.

Possible disadvantages of Notepad2

  • Limited Features
    Notepad2 lacks some advanced features found in more comprehensive text editors or IDEs, such as integrated version control or advanced debugging tools.
  • Windows Only
    The software is designed primarily for Windows operating systems, limiting its usability for those who use Linux or macOS for their development work.
  • No Plugin Support
    Unlike some other text editors, Notepad2 does not have a plugin system, which makes it less extensible for additional functionality.
  • Basic User Interface
    The user interface is quite basic and may not be as visually appealing or user-friendly as some more modern text editors.

VimTouch features and specs

  • Full Vim Experience on Android
    VimTouch brings a nearly complete Vim editor to Android devices, allowing developers and power users to edit code and text files with familiar Vim keybindings and commands on the go.
  • Touch Screen Integration
    Unlike a bare terminal-based Vim port, VimTouch adds touch-friendly features such as touch-based cursor positioning, gestures, and a customizable toolbar, bridging the gap between Vim's keyboard-centric design and mobile touchscreen interaction.
  • Open Source
    VimTouch is fully open source under a permissive license on GitHub, allowing the community to inspect, modify, and contribute to the codebase freely.
  • Plugin and Syntax Highlighting Support
    The app supports Vim plugins and syntax highlighting for a wide range of programming languages, making it a capable mobile code editor rather than just a simple text editor.
  • Built-in File Manager and Multi-Tab Support
    VimTouch includes a built-in file browser for navigating the Android filesystem and supports multiple tabs/buffers, making it easier to manage and switch between files on a mobile device.

Possible disadvantages of VimTouch

  • Project Appears Abandoned
    The VimTouch repository has not seen significant updates in many years, meaning bugs remain unfixed, and it may not be compatible with newer versions of Android.
  • Limited Android Compatibility
    Due to the lack of maintenance, VimTouch may crash or fail to install on modern Android versions, limiting its usefulness on current devices.
  • Steep Learning Curve
    As a full Vim port, VimTouch inherits Vim's notoriously steep learning curve, which can be especially challenging on a mobile device without a physical keyboard.
  • Clunky Touch Experience
    Despite touch enhancements, using a keyboard-driven editor like Vim on a touchscreen remains awkward. Complex commands and modal editing are difficult to perform efficiently without a physical keyboard.
  • Limited Documentation and Community Support
    With the project largely inactive, users may find limited documentation, few answered issues on GitHub, and a small community, making troubleshooting problems difficult.
